What is BPC-157?
BPC-157 is a 15-amino acid peptide that is derived from a protective protein found in the stomach. This peptide has been shown to have a positive impact on various bodily functions, including tissue repair, anti-inflammatory processes, and immune system regulation.
History and Development
The development of BPC-157 began in the 1990s, when researchers were studying the effects of protective proteins on the stomach lining. They discovered that a specific peptide, BPC-157, had the ability to heal and protect the stomach lining from damage. Mechanisms of Action and Benefits
BPC-157 has been shown to have a positive impact on various bodily functions, including tissue repair and anti-inflammatory processes. The mechanisms of action of BPC-157 are complex and involve the regulation of various cellular pathways. For example, BPC-157 has been shown to increase the production of growth factors, which are essential for tissue repair and regeneration.

Anti-Inflammatory Effects
BPC-157 has been shown to have anti-inflammatory effects, which can be beneficial for individuals with chronic inflammatory diseases. This peptide has been found to reduce the production of pro-inflammatory cytokines, which are molecules that promote inflammation. Administration Methods
BPC-157 can be administered via injection or orally. The injection method is typically more effective, as it allows for a more direct delivery of the peptide to the affected area. However, oral administration can be more convenient and may be preferred by some individuals.
Cycle Duration and Frequency
The cycle duration and frequency of BPC-157 can vary depending on the individual and the specific condition being treated. Typically, a cycle of BPC-157 can last from 4-12 weeks, with a frequency of 1-2 injections per week.
